Phase II evaluation of recombinant gamma-interferon in patients with advanced pancreatic carcinoma: a Southwest Oncology Group study.
Author(s): Von Hoff DD, Fleming TR, Macdonald JS, Goodman PJ, Van Damme J, Brown TD, O'Rourke T, Feun LG, Keppen MD
Affiliation(s): University of Texas Health Science Center, San Antonio 78284-7884.
Publication date & source: 1990-12, J Biol Response Mod., 9(6):584-7.
Publication type: Clinical Trial; Randomized Controlled Trial
Thirty evaluable patients with advanced carcinoma of the pancreas received treatment with either daily x 5 bolus or continuous infusion x 5 days recombinant gamma-interferon. No responses were noted. Major toxicities included fever, hypotension, and flu-like symptoms. gamma-Interferon does not appear to be an active single agent for patients with advanced pancreatic cancer.
